
Joining the list of local leaders who have endorsed Bob Kalnicky's candidacy for State Representative in the 98th district is Plainfield Mayor Michael Collins.
"Mr. Kalnicky is aware of all the challenges associated with this commitment and stands ready. Mr. Kalnicky is also aware of the financial condition of the State of Illinois. Mr. Kalnicky will bring fresh ideas that are much needed in Springfield," Collins said in a letter affirming is endorsement.
Kalnicky is pleased to have the support of Mayor Collins and the Plainfield community.

"Mayor Collins has shown strong leadership in Plainfield, and it is that same type of leadership that the 98th district needs in Springfield to stand up to the over-spending; stand up to the over-taxing; and stand up for the working families and small businesses in Illinois," Kalnicky said. "I am honored to receive the endorsement of Mayor Collins, and will continue to work to earn the endorsement of all of the residents of the 98th district."
Among those who have endorsed Kalnicky's candidacy are Congresswoman Judy Biggert; Romeoville Mayor, John Noak; Will County Treasurer, Steve Weber; WLS Host and political analyst, Dan Proft; the National Rifle Association Political Victory Fund; and the Illinois Liberty PAC.
